Работа с данными о контрагентах и собственной организации в среде 1С:Предприятие требует высокой точности, особенно когда речь идет о подготовке отчетности или обмене сведениями с государственными органами. Процедура загрузки информации о налогоплательщике-юридическом лице (ЮЛ) часто становится узким местом при автоматизации документооборота. Неправильная настройка или неверно выбранный формат файла могут привести к отказу в приеме документов налоговой службой.
Современные конфигурации, такие как 1С:Бухгалтерия предприятия 3.0 или 1С:Управление торговлей, предоставляют мощный инструментарий для выгрузки и загрузки реквизитов. Однако интерфейс программы постоянно обновляется, и пути к необходимым функциям могут меняться. В этой статье мы детально разберем, как корректно сформировать и загрузить файл с данными налогоплательщика, чтобы избежать технических ошибок и штрафов за недостоверные сведения.
Процесс обмена данными не ограничивается простым нажатием кнопки «Выгрузить». Необходимо понимать структуру хранимых данных, правила валидации ИНН и КПП, а также требования к форматам обмена, таким как XML или специализированные форматы ФНС. Ошибки на этапе подготовки файла часто обнаруживаются уже при попытке импорта, что требует повторного прохождения всего цикла операций.
Подготовка карточки организации и проверка реквизитов
Перед тем как приступить к технической операции экспорта или импорта, критически важно убедиться в актуальности сведений внутри самой базы 1С. Загрузить корректные данные извне можно только тогда, когда внутренняя структура карточки контрагента не содержит противоречий. Откройте справочник Организации и найдите нужное юридическое лицо.
Внимание должно быть сосредоточено на полях, которые являются ключевыми идентификаторами. ИНН и КПП должны соответствовать актуальным записям в ЕГРЮЛ. Если в базе указано старое наименование или неверный юридический адрес, любая выгрузка приведет к формированию ошибочного пакета документов. Система может просто не пропустить файл с расхождениями в контрольных суммах ИНН.
⚠️ Внимание: Если вы планируете загружать данные из внешнего источника (например, выгрузку от банка или сервиса проверки контрагентов), убедитесь, что в карточке организации в 1С не заполнены поля, которые будут перезаписаны некорректно. Особенно это касается банковских счетов и контактных лиц.
Проверьте вкладку Прочее или Дополнительно в карточке организации. Там часто хранятся коды статистики (ОКПО, ОКТМО), которые необходимы для полноценного заполнения отчетных форм. Отсутствие этих кодов может сделать выгрузку неполноценной, даже если основные реквизиты верны.
Используйте встроенную проверку контрагентов через сервис 1С:Контрагент перед выгрузкой. Это автоматически подтянет актуальные данные из ЕГРЮЛ и минимизирует риск ошибок в реквизитах.
Использование стандартных обработок выгрузки и загрузки
Для переноса данных между базами или для подготовки файлов обмена в 1С предусмотрены универсальные обработки. Чаще всего пользователи применяют обработку ВыгрузкаДанных.xml или специализированные обработки обмена с ФНС, встроенные в конфигурацию. Доступ к ним обычно осуществляется через меню Администрирование или Сервис.
Процесс запуска обработки выглядит следующим образом: необходимо выбрать пункт Обмен электронными документами или аналогичный раздел в зависимости от версии платформы. Здесь вы увидите список доступных сценариев. Для работы с данными налогоплательщика ЮЛ выбирается сценарий, связанный с синхронизацией данных или подготовкой сведений о контрагентах.
- 📂 Выберите тип выгрузки: «Полный обмен» или «Только справочники», в зависимости от задачи.
- 🏢 Укажите конкретную организацию из списка, данные по которой нужно обработать.
- 💾 Задайте путь к каталогу, куда будет сохранен промежуточный файл выгрузки.
- 🔐 При необходимости установите параметры шифрования, если файл содержит чувствительные коммерческие данные.
После настройки параметров нажмите кнопку Выполнить. Система сформирует файл, который будет содержать XML-представление всех заполненных полей карточки организации. Этот файл затем можно передать партнеру или загрузить в другую базу для сверки данных.
Настройка обмена с ФНС и форматирование файлов
Особое внимание следует уделить случаям, когда загрузка данных налогоплательщика требуется непосредственно для взаимодействия с Федеральной налоговой службой. Здесь вступают в силу строгие требования к форматам файлов. Обычно используется формат XML, структура которого регламентируется приказами ФНС.
В конфигурациях 1С существует возможность выгрузки сведений о налогоплательщике в формате, пригодном для загрузки в личные кабинеты или системы сдачи отчетности (например, через 1С-Отчетность). Для этого в разделе Отчеты или НСИ и Администрирование необходимо найти настройки форматов обмена.
Критически важным моментом является кодировка файла. При выгрузке данных для государственных органов рекомендуется использовать кодировку UTF-8 без BOM, чтобы избежать проблем с отображением кириллических символов (названий улиц, фамилий директоров). Неправильная кодировка сделает файл нечитаемым для принимающей стороны.
| Параметр файла | Рекомендуемое значение | Возможная ошибка при неверном значении |
|---|---|---|
| Кодировка | UTF-8 | Кракозябры в наименовании организации |
| Расширение | .xml | Система не распознает тип файла |
| Версия формата | Актуальная (5.01 и выше) | Отказ в приеме документа ФНС |
| Подпись | ЭЦП (при отправке) | Документ считается недействительным |
Если вы формируете файл для загрузки в стороннюю систему, убедитесь, что в настройках выгрузки выбран правильный шаблон. В 1С часто присутствуют несколько версий шаблонов для разных годов или разных видов отчетности. Выбор устаревшего шаблона приведет к логическим ошибкам в структуре данных.
Почему ФНС отклоняет файлы с правильными реквизитами?
Частая причина — несоответствие структуры XML-файла актуальной схеме (XSD). Даже если данные верны, лишний пробел в теге или неверный порядок атрибутов может вызвать ошибку парсинга на стороне сервера налоговой.
Пошаговая инструкция по импорту данных в базу 1С
Рассмотрим ситуацию, когда вам необходимо загрузить данные налогоплательщика ЮЛ из полученного файла обратно в базу 1С. Это актуально при обновлении справочника контрагентов или переносе базы на новый сервер. Процедура импорта требует внимательности, чтобы не создать дубли записей.
Запустите обработку загрузки данных через меню Все функции или через панель администратора. Выберите пункт Загрузка данных из файла. В открывшемся окне укажите путь к ранее сформированному XML-файлу. Система предложит выбрать правила обработки данных.
☑️ Контрольный список перед загрузкой
На этапе предварительного просмотра система покажет, какие записи будут созданы, а какие обновлены. Если в базе уже существует организация с таким же ИНН, 1С предложит обновить существующую запись. Если записей нет, будет создана новая карточка.
Важно следить за сообщением о статусе загрузки. Успешное завершение процесса не всегда гарантирует, что все поля заполнились корректно. После импорта обязательно откройте карточку организации и сверьте ключевые поля: наименование, адрес, руководителя. Иногда сложные поля (состав учредителей, виды деятельности) могут не загрузиться из-за различий в версиях конфигураций.
⚠️ Внимание: Никогда не загружайте данные в рабочую базу в разгар отчетного периода без предварительного тестирования на копии базы. Ошибочная перезапись реквизитов может привести к искажению данных в уже сформированных, но не отправленных отчетах.
Если загрузка прошла с ошибками, система сформирует протокол. В нем будут указаны строки файла, которые не прошли валидацию. Чаще всего проблемы возникают с датами (неверный формат) или числовыми полями, где разделителем выступает точка вместо запятой.
Всегда делайте резервную копию (бэкап) базы данных перед массовой загрузкой или обновлением справочников. Это единственный способ быстро откатить изменения в случае сбоя.
Типичные ошибки и методы их устранения
В процессе работы с загрузкой данных налогоплательщиков пользователи часто сталкиваются с типовыми проблемами. Понимание природы этих ошибок позволяет сократить время на их устранение. Одной из самых распространенных является ошибка «Неверный формат файла».
Эта ошибка возникает, когда структура XML не соответствует ожидаемой схеме. Возможно, файл был поврежден при передаче или выгружен из конфигурации другой версии. Для решения проблемы попробуйте открыть файл в текстовом редакторе и проверить наличие закрывающих тегов. Также стоит проверить, не открыт ли файл в другой программе в момент загрузки.
- ❌ Ошибка «Дублирование уникального ключа»: возникает при попытке создать организацию с ИНН, который уже есть в базе, но настройки импорта запрещают обновление. Решение: изменить настройки правил конвертации данных.
- ❌ Ошибка «Не заполнено обязательное поле»: в файле отсутствуют данные для полей, помеченных как обязательные в вашей конфигурации. Решение: дополнить файл вручную или исправить источник выгрузки.
- ❌ Ошибка прав доступа: у пользователя, выполняющего загрузку, нет прав на запись в справочник «Организации». Решение: обратиться к администратору для расширения прав.
Еще одна частая проблема связана с кодировкой символов. Если после загрузки вы видите вместо русских букв непонятные символы, значит, файл был сохранен в кодировке, отличной от той, которую ожидает 1С (обычно это Windows-1251 или UTF-8). Попробуйте пересохранить файл в блокноте с правильной кодировкой перед повторной загрузкой.
Сложные случаи могут требовать анализа журнала регистрации 1С. Включите подробное протоколирование перед запуском обработки загрузки. Это позволит увидеть системные сообщения, которые не выводятся в интерфейсе пользователя, но содержат техническую причину сбоя.
Что делать, если загрузилась только часть данных?
Проверьте файл на наличие разрывов строк или некорректных символов в середине документа. Часто парсер 1С останавливает обработку файла при первой же критической ошибке, игнорируя остальные записи.
Автоматизация процесса и синхронизация в реальном времени
Ручная выгрузка и загрузка файлов — процесс трудоемкий и подверженный человеческому фактору. Для крупных предприятий, где данные о контрагентах обновляются ежедневно, целесообразно настроить автоматическую синхронизацию. Платформа 1С поддерживает механизмы обмена через веб-сервисы и HTTP-соединения.
Настроив регламентное задание, вы можете автоматизировать процесс получения актуальных сведений о налогоплательщиках из внешних источников, таких как сервисы проверки контрагентов или базы данных банков. В этом случае данные загружаются в фоновом режиме без участия оператора.
Для реализации такой схемы необходимо настроить подключение к внешнему источнику данных в разделе НСИ и Администрирование. Укажите URL сервиса, метод аутентификации и расписание обновления. Система будет самостоятельно формировать запросы и обрабатывать полученные ответы, обновляя карточки организаций.
⚠️ Внимание: При настройке автоматической синхронизации обязательно ограничьте права доступа для сервисного пользователя. Не используйте учетную запись главного бухгалтера или администратора для фоновых задач обмена данными.
Использование технологий HTTP-сервисов позволяет интегрировать 1С с CRM-системами или порталами поставщиков. В таком сценарии изменение данных о налогоплательщике в одной системе автоматически инициирует обновление в 1С. Это обеспечивает единство информационной среды предприятия.
Часто задаваемые вопросы (FAQ)
Можно ли загрузить данные налогоплательщика из Excel напрямую в 1С?
Прямая загрузка из Excel (.xlsx) в справочник организаций стандартными средствами невозможна без использования промежуточных обработок. Вам потребуется либо использовать универсальную обработку загрузки табличных документов (УЗТД), либо сначала сохранить Excel в формате XML/DBF, поддерживаемом 1С.
Что делать, если при загрузке меняется ИНН организации?
Изменение ИНН в карточке существующей организации в 1С обычно заблокировано, так как ИНН является уникальным идентификатором. Если контрагент сменил ИНН (что бывает крайне редко, обычно при реорганизации), правильнее создать новую карточку организации, а старую пометить на удаление или архивировать, чтобы сохранить историю документов.
Как обновить адрес организации по данным ФИАС/ГАР при загрузке?
При загрузке данных адрес часто подтягивается как строка. Чтобы он стал структурированным (с ссылками на справочник адресов 1С), необходимо после загрузки запустить обработку «Подготовка адресных данных» или включить автоматическое заполнение по классификатору в настройках системы, если файл содержит коды КЛАДР/ФИАС.
Почему не загружаются банковские реквизиты контрагента?
Банковские реквизиты хранятся в отдельном регистре сведений, связанном с организацией. При стандартной выгрузке/загрузке справочника организации банковские счета могут не попадать в файл по умолчанию. Необходимо явно включить опцию «Выгружать банковские счета» в настройках правил обмена данными.
Безопасно ли передавать файл выгрузки через электронную почту?
Файл выгрузки может содержать конфиденциальную информацию (ИНН, КПП, адреса, ФИО руководителей). Передавать его по открытым каналам связи без шифрования не рекомендуется. Лучше использовать защищенные каналы обмена, встроенные в 1С (1С:Линк), или архивировать файл с паролем перед отправкой.